import { each, isArray } from "../../../../zrender/lib/core/util.mjs";
import { getLayoutRect } from "../../util/layout.mjs";
import { parseDate } from "../../util/number.mjs";
var PROXIMATE_ONE_DAY = 864e5;
var Calendar = function() {
function Calendar2(calendarModel, ecModel, api) {
this.type = "calendar";
this.dimensions = Calendar2.dimensions;
this.getDimensionsInfo = Calendar2.getDimensionsInfo;
this._model = calendarModel;
}
Calendar2.getDimensionsInfo = function() {
return [{
name: "time",
type: "time"
}, "value"];
};
Calendar2.prototype.getRangeInfo = function() {
return this._rangeInfo;
};
Calendar2.prototype.getModel = function() {
return this._model;
};
Calendar2.prototype.getRect = function() {
return this._rect;
};
Calendar2.prototype.getCellWidth = function() {
return this._sw;
};
Calendar2.prototype.getCellHeight = function() {
return this._sh;
};
Calendar2.prototype.getOrient = function() {
return this._orient;
};
Calendar2.prototype.getFirstDayOfWeek = function() {
return this._firstDayOfWeek;
};
Calendar2.prototype.getDateInfo = function(date) {
date = parseDate(date);
var y = date.getFullYear();
var m = date.getMonth() + 1;
var mStr = m < 10 ? "0" + m : "" + m;
var d = date.getDate();
var dStr = d < 10 ? "0" + d : "" + d;
var day = date.getDay();
day = Math.abs((day + 7 - this.getFirstDayOfWeek()) % 7);
return {
y: y + "",
m: mStr,
d: dStr,
day,
time: date.getTime(),
formatedDate: y + "-" + mStr + "-" + dStr,
date
};
};
Calendar2.prototype.getNextNDay = function(date, n) {
n = n || 0;
if (n === 0) {
return this.getDateInfo(date);
}
date = new Date(this.getDateInfo(date).time);
date.setDate(date.getDate() + n);
return this.getDateInfo(date);
};
Calendar2.prototype.update = function(ecModel, api) {
this._firstDayOfWeek = +this._model.getModel("dayLabel").get("firstDay");
this._orient = this._model.get("orient");
this._lineWidth = this._model.getModel("itemStyle").getItemStyle().lineWidth || 0;
this._rangeInfo = this._getRangeInfo(this._initRangeOption());
var weeks = this._rangeInfo.weeks || 1;
var whNames = ["width", "height"];
var cellSize = this._model.getCellSize().slice();
var layoutParams = this._model.getBoxLayoutParams();
var cellNumbers = this._orient === "horizontal" ? [weeks, 7] : [7, weeks];
each([0, 1], function(idx) {
if (cellSizeSpecified(cellSize, idx)) {
layoutParams[whNames[idx]] = cellSize[idx] * cellNumbers[idx];
}
});
var whGlobal = {
width: api.getWidth(),
height: api.getHeight()
};
var calendarRect = this._rect = getLayoutRect(layoutParams, whGlobal);
each([0, 1], function(idx) {
if (!cellSizeSpecified(cellSize, idx)) {
cellSize[idx] = calendarRect[whNames[idx]] / cellNumbers[idx];
}
});
function cellSizeSpecified(cellSize2, idx) {
return cellSize2[idx] != null && cellSize2[idx] !== "auto";
}
this._sw = cellSize[0];
this._sh = cellSize[1];
};
Calendar2.prototype.dataToPoint = function(data, clamp) {
isArray(data) && (data = data[0]);
clamp == null && (clamp = true);
var dayInfo = this.getDateInfo(data);
var range = this._rangeInfo;
var date = dayInfo.formatedDate;
if (clamp && !(dayInfo.time >= range.start.time && dayInfo.time < range.end.time + PROXIMATE_ONE_DAY)) {
return [NaN, NaN];
}
var week = dayInfo.day;
var nthWeek = this._getRangeInfo([range.start.time, date]).nthWeek;
if (this._orient === "vertical") {
return [this._rect.x + week * this._sw + this._sw / 2, this._rect.y + nthWeek * this._sh + this._sh / 2];
}
return [this._rect.x + nthWeek * this._sw + this._sw / 2, this._rect.y + week * this._sh + this._sh / 2];
};
Calendar2.prototype.pointToData = function(point) {
var date = this.pointToDate(point);
return date && date.time;
};
Calendar2.prototype.dataToRect = function(data, clamp) {
var point = this.dataToPoint(data, clamp);
return {
contentShape: {
x: point[0] - (this._sw - this._lineWidth) / 2,
y: point[1] - (this._sh - this._lineWidth) / 2,
width: this._sw - this._lineWidth,
height: this._sh - this._lineWidth
},
center: point,
tl: [point[0] - this._sw / 2, point[1] - this._sh / 2],
tr: [point[0] + this._sw / 2, point[1] - this._sh / 2],
br: [point[0] + this._sw / 2, point[1] + this._sh / 2],
bl: [point[0] - this._sw / 2, point[1] + this._sh / 2]
};
};
Calendar2.prototype.pointToDate = function(point) {
var nthX = Math.floor((point[0] - this._rect.x) / this._sw) + 1;
var nthY = Math.floor((point[1] - this._rect.y) / this._sh) + 1;
var range = this._rangeInfo.range;
if (this._orient === "vertical") {
return this._getDateByWeeksAndDay(nthY, nthX - 1, range);
}
return this._getDateByWeeksAndDay(nthX, nthY - 1, range);
};
Calendar2.prototype.convertToPixel = function(ecModel, finder, value) {
var coordSys = getCoordSys(finder);
return coordSys === this ? coordSys.dataToPoint(value) : null;
};
Calendar2.prototype.convertFromPixel = function(ecModel, finder, pixel) {
var coordSys = getCoordSys(finder);
return coordSys === this ? coordSys.pointToData(pixel) : null;
};
Calendar2.prototype.containPoint = function(point) {
console.warn("Not implemented.");
return false;
};
Calendar2.prototype._initRangeOption = function() {
var range = this._model.get("range");
var normalizedRange;
if (isArray(range) && range.length === 1) {
range = range[0];
}
if (!isArray(range)) {
var rangeStr = range.toString();
if (/^\d{4}$/.test(rangeStr)) {
normalizedRange = [rangeStr + "-01-01", rangeStr + "-12-31"];
}
if (/^\d{4}[\/|-]\d{1,2}$/.test(rangeStr)) {
var start = this.getDateInfo(rangeStr);
var firstDay = start.date;
firstDay.setMonth(firstDay.getMonth() + 1);
var end = this.getNextNDay(firstDay, -1);
normalizedRange = [start.formatedDate, end.formatedDate];
}
if (/^\d{4}[\/|-]\d{1,2}[\/|-]\d{1,2}$/.test(rangeStr)) {
normalizedRange = [rangeStr, rangeStr];
}
} else {
normalizedRange = range;
}
if (!normalizedRange) {
return range;
}
var tmp = this._getRangeInfo(normalizedRange);
if (tmp.start.time > tmp.end.time) {
normalizedRange.reverse();
}
return normalizedRange;
};
Calendar2.prototype._getRangeInfo = function(range) {
var parsedRange = [this.getDateInfo(range[0]), this.getDateInfo(range[1])];
var reversed;
if (parsedRange[0].time > parsedRange[1].time) {
reversed = true;
parsedRange.reverse();
}
var allDay = Math.floor(parsedRange[1].time / PROXIMATE_ONE_DAY) - Math.floor(parsedRange[0].time / PROXIMATE_ONE_DAY) + 1;
var date = new Date(parsedRange[0].time);
var startDateNum = date.getDate();
var endDateNum = parsedRange[1].date.getDate();
date.setDate(startDateNum + allDay - 1);
var dateNum = date.getDate();
if (dateNum !== endDateNum) {
var sign = date.getTime() - parsedRange[1].time > 0 ? 1 : -1;
while ((dateNum = date.getDate()) !== endDateNum && (date.getTime() - parsedRange[1].time) * sign > 0) {
allDay -= sign;
date.setDate(dateNum - sign);
}
}
var weeks = Math.floor((allDay + parsedRange[0].day + 6) / 7);
var nthWeek = reversed ? -weeks + 1 : weeks - 1;
reversed && parsedRange.reverse();
return {
range: [parsedRange[0].formatedDate, parsedRange[1].formatedDate],
start: parsedRange[0],
end: parsedRange[1],
allDay,
weeks,
nthWeek,
fweek: parsedRange[0].day,
lweek: parsedRange[1].day
};
};
Calendar2.prototype._getDateByWeeksAndDay = function(nthWeek, day, range) {
var rangeInfo = this._getRangeInfo(range);
if (nthWeek > rangeInfo.weeks || nthWeek === 0 && day < rangeInfo.fweek || nthWeek === rangeInfo.weeks && day > rangeInfo.lweek) {
return null;
}
var nthDay = (nthWeek - 1) * 7 - rangeInfo.fweek + day;
var date = new Date(rangeInfo.start.time);
date.setDate(+rangeInfo.start.d + nthDay);
return this.getDateInfo(date);
};
Calendar2.create = function(ecModel, api) {
var calendarList = [];
ecModel.eachComponent("calendar", function(calendarModel) {
var calendar = new Calendar2(calendarModel);
calendarList.push(calendar);
calendarModel.coordinateSystem = calendar;
});
ecModel.eachSeries(function(calendarSeries) {
if (calendarSeries.get("coordinateSystem") === "calendar") {
calendarSeries.coordinateSystem = calendarList[calendarSeries.get("calendarIndex") || 0];
}
});
return calendarList;
};
Calendar2.dimensions = ["time", "value"];
return Calendar2;
}();
function getCoordSys(finder) {
var calendarModel = finder.calendarModel;
var seriesModel = finder.seriesModel;
var coordSys = calendarModel ? calendarModel.coordinateSystem : seriesModel ? seriesModel.coordinateSystem : null;
return coordSys;
}
var Calendar$1 = Calendar;
export { Calendar$1 as default };
